package Tree::Visualize::Node::INode;
use strict;
use warnings;
our $VERSION = '0.01';
sub new {
my ($_class, $tree) = @_;
my $class = ref($_class) || $_class;
my $node = {};
bless($node, $class);
$node->_init($tree);
return $node;
}
sub _init {
my ($self, $tree) = @_;
(defined($tree) && ref($tree) &&
(UNIVERSAL::isa($tree, "Tree::Binary") || UNIVERSAL::isa($tree, "Tree::Simple")))
|| throw Tree::Visualize::InsufficientArguments "You must supply a tree to a Node object";
$self->{tree} = $tree;
}
sub draw { throw Tree::Visualize::MethodNotImplemented }
1;
